Eminem and CeeLo Green have collaborated on a single for the soundtrack of the new movie Elvis about Elvis Presley.
In a May 23 tweet, the rapper posted a clip of the film’s star Austin Butler in character as the track “The King and I” plays in the background.
According to the 16-second clip, some of the lyrics include Marshall Mathers rapping, “It goes one for the trailer park/Two for my baby moms/Three for the tater tots/Four if you ate a lot.”
CeeLo then comes in with “I just want to feel like a king today.”

Additional artists on the track list for the Elvis soundtrack include Doja Cat, Gary Clark Jr., Jazmine Sullivan, Swae Lee, Ann Nesby, and Stevie Nicks among others.
Eminem and CeeLo have previously collaborated for the music video of “My Life” with Slaughterhouse. CeeLo was featured on the track with “The Real Slim Shady” artist.
Eminem most recently performed during this year’s Super Bowl Halftime Show alongside Snoop Dogg, Dr. Dre, Mary J. Blige and Kendrick Lamar.
The Elvis movie is directed by Moulin Rouge’s Baz Luhrmann and will be released in theaters on June 24.
